Quality control of radioimmunassay of thyroid related hormones using commercial RIA kits

The Passive Quality Control data of 31 batches of T3, 56 batches of T4, 28 batches of TSH, 8 batches of free T3 and 7 batches of free T4 RIA over a duration of one year were collected to estimate the overall reproducibility of results and level of error observed in assays employing Amersham RIA kits. The parameters recorded were: standard and unknown scatter, RER (response error relationship) parameters, standard curve parameters and quality control pool results. Cumulative RER and IP plots were drawn using individual batch data to estimate inter batch variation of error. The data analysis was performed on IBM-compatible computer using programme supplied by IAEA. Overall random error (non-counting statistics %CV) in all replicate counts was less than 7%. Mean RER parameters also suggest an overall low level of random errors in all assays. The individual batch RER's do not cross 10% error limit. This shows that random errors in out assays are not affecting the assay performance. A view of average imprecision profiles show that T3 and T4 RIA's are highly precise. TSH assay is relatively more imprecise in the normal range. FT3-RIA gives acceptable precision. In FT4-RIA the error is greater than 10%. A comparison of the overall between batch scatter (random variation) of curve parameters shows that parameters of T4 RIA's are most reproducible. Parameters of T3, TSH and FT4 RIA's have intermediate reproducibility, whereas FT3-RIA parameters are least reproducible. A comparison of BBCV's of quality Control results shows that T4-RIA is giving most reproducible results. T3, TSH and FT3 RIA's have intermediate reproducibility. FT4-RIA is least reproducible. Assays of each category show a negative drift except FT3-RIA where a positive trend is dominant. The average values of drift are within 10% limit. It is concluded that T4-RIA stands at the top as far as assay performance is concerned. (author)
